Born in 1904 in Korçë, Albania, Mili came to the United States in 1923. Best known for his groundbreaking photography in LIFE magazine, his influence reached far beyond its pages. A pioneer of light and motion, Mili remains one of the most original artists of the 20th century.

Picasso Drawing With Light (1949) by Gjon Mili LIFE Photo Collection
The striking photographs on these pages, taken by Gjon Mili, show Picasso's latest and certainly most spectacular medium, drawing in blacked-out space with a flashlight. The idea was suggested by Mili, who got Picasso interested by showing him photographs of trails of light made by Skater Carol Lynne stunting with flashlights on her toes.

Jammin' the Blues (1944)
Gjon Mili outside his office on Warner Bros. lot in Hollywood, California where he was directing film "Jammin' the Blues" — a jam session with several prominent African-American jazz musicians of the 1940s. In 1995, Jammin' the Blues was selected for preservation in the United States National Film Registry by the Library of Congress as being "culturally, historically, or aesthetically significant".
